What time is the blood moon in Australia? About 2.27am AEST on Monday, the moon will begin to enter Earth’s shadow. By 3.30am it will be fully immersed in the darkest part, glowing a deep, burnished red. This phase, known as totality, will last until 4.42am, offering more than 70 minutes of surreal lunar beauty. The eclipse will conclude at 5.56am. #ITAP Moon getting ready for eclipse, soon darling, soon
